When the rains come and the land crabs start running across the roads in Eleuthera, Andros, and Abaco. People set out traps, follow trails by lantern light, and come home with flour bags full of crabs for stewing. If you have never chased a crab through bush at midnight in your slippers, you have not lived a full Bahamian life.
